package dalgo2datastore
import (
"cloud.google.com/go/datastore"
"errors"
"fmt"
"time"
)
// IsOkToRemove checks if it's OK to remove property value
type IsOkToRemove func(p datastore.Property) bool // TODO: Open source + article?
// IsObsolete used for obsolete properties
func IsObsolete(_ datastore.Property) bool {
return true
}
// IsDuplicate indicates property is duplicate
func IsDuplicate(_ datastore.Property) bool {
return true
}
// IsFalse returns true if propertry value is false
func IsFalse(p datastore.Property) bool {
return p.Value == nil || !p.Value.(bool)
}
// IsZeroInt returns true if property value is 0
func IsZeroInt(p datastore.Property) bool {
return p.Value == nil || p.Value.(int64) == 0
}
// IsZeroBool returns true if property value false
func IsZeroBool(p datastore.Property) bool {
return p.Value == nil || !p.Value.(bool)
}
// IsZeroFloat returns true if property value 0.0
func IsZeroFloat(p datastore.Property) bool {
return p.Value == nil || p.Value.(float64) == 0
}
// IsZeroTime returns true of property value iz zero time
func IsZeroTime(p datastore.Property) bool {
return p.Value == nil || p.Value.(time.Time).IsZero()
}
// IsEmptyString returns true if property value iz empty string
func IsEmptyString(p datastore.Property) bool {
return p.Value == nil || p.Value.(string) == "" // TODO: Do we need to check for nil?
}
// IsEmptyJSON returns true if property value is empty string or empty array or empty object
func IsEmptyJSON(p datastore.Property) bool {
if p.Value == nil {
return true
}
v := p.Value.(string)
return v == "" || v == "{}" || v == "[]"
}
// IsEmptyByteArray returns true of property value is nil or empty byte array
func IsEmptyByteArray(p datastore.Property) bool {
if p.Value == nil {
return true
}
v := p.Value.([]uint8)
return len(v) == 0
}
// IsEmptyStringOrSpecificValue returns true if property value is empty string or has specific value
func IsEmptyStringOrSpecificValue(v string) func(p datastore.Property) bool {
return func(p datastore.Property) bool {
if p.Value == nil {
return true
}
s := p.Value.(string)
return s == "" || s == v
}
}
// CleanProperties removes properties in place and returns filtered slice
func CleanProperties(properties []datastore.Property, filters map[string]IsOkToRemove) (filtered []datastore.Property, err error) {
var (
i int
p datastore.Property
)
if properties == nil {
return properties, errors.New("properties == nil")
}
if filters == nil {
return properties, errors.New("filters == nil")
}
if len(filters) == 0 {
return properties, errors.New("len(filters) == 0")
}
defer func() {
if r := recover(); r != nil {
err = fmt.Errorf("failed to process property %v=%T(%v), recovered: %v", p.Name, p.Value, p.Value, r)
}
filtered = properties[:i]
}()
for _, p = range properties {
if filter, ok := filters[p.Name]; !ok || !filter(p) {
properties[i] = p
i++
}
}
return
}
